Why do cats have bad breath?
While the most common cause of bad breath in cats is dental disease, other conditions such as kidney disease, respiratory disease, gastrointestinal disease, and diabetes can all change the smell of your cat’s breath.

Do cats with kidney disease have bad breath?
In addition to having bad breath, cats with kidney disease can appear lethargic, may experience weight loss, drink more water, and urinate more frequently and in greater volume. “I’ve learned not to just look at the teeth,” Landefeld says. “I check kidney levels. That bad breath odor can mean toxins are building up.”
Do cats with diabetes have bad breath smell?
Usually, cats with diabetes mellitus will have a breath that smells bad but with a fruity hint. Sometimes, cat owners think of it as a good thing because it’s less foul as other conditions.

Why does my cat have bad breath that smells like poop?
Gastrointestinal trouble: Breath that smells like feces can occur with continued vomiting, especially when there is a bowel obstruction. Bowel obstructions are a medical emergency. As you can see, bad breath in cats is anything but a frivolous and smelly inconvenience.
What does it mean when a cat has bad breath?
Bad Breath (halitosis) A strong or offensive mouth odor—as opposed to normal “kitty breath”—indicates that something is amiss in your cat’s mouth. Your cat’s bad breath can be caused by periodontal disease, tooth resorption, infection, cancer or any number of mouth, tooth or gum disorders, all of which are likely to cause pain.

Why does my cat have a bad breath smell like ammonia?
Kidney Disease. If your cat’s breath smells like ammonia or urine, it could be kidney disease, which is not uncommon in cats ages 8 and older, Landefeld says. In addition to having bad breath, cats with kidney disease can appear lethargic, may experience weight loss, drink more water, and urinate more frequently and in greater volume.
